If the proceeds from the sale of a foreclosed property are less than the amount required to satisfy the outstanding mortgage loa

n debt and legal expenses, the grantor may be responsible for what?
Social Studies
1 answer:
mars1129 [50]3 years ago
3 0

Answer:

Deficiency judgment.

Explanation:

A deficiency judgment is basically a ruling made by a court against a debtor in default on a secured loan, indicating that the sale of a property to pay back the loan did not cover the debt in full.
